When you are dealing with shielding gas for MIG and TIG welding, or oxy-fuel setups for cutting and brazing, leaks are not an option. A leak means wasted gas, poor weld quality due to porosity, and potential safety hazards. This bushing is made from solid brass, the industry standard for gas fittings because it doesn't rust easily and stands up to the wear and tear of a busy shop.
